Here is a visual breakdown of the Hellhouse scoop without and with Sorbothane. Was it required? No, but I would get straight shot bounce-outs about every third or fourth direct shot, and I didn't want to turn down the flipper power below 235 because it affected my ability to make the "snikt!" shot. After the install, it reminded me of a wide receiver wearing slightly sticky gloves. Does it feel like cheating? I don’t think so. The scoop just seems to have “softer hands” when catching the ball. We shall see how well it holds up to the light use of home play. I may need to turn up my Hellhouse eject power up a little from the current setting of 230.
-Lb

.08” thickness
70 Durometer
Part #: 0206080-70

#13549 1 year ago
Quoted from Muymanwell:

shooter rod seems weak (guessing it's misaligned)

Is your manual plunge weak or auto plunge?

If it is auto plunge, check the alignment of the forks that touch the ball. The other thing I have found to make a difference is the alignment of your playfield in the cabinet. At the back of the playfield there is a little bit of play on either side that can make the difference of the ball rattling out of the gate and taking speed off of it.
